A capacitor is an energy storage device that stores electrical energy in an electric field. It consists of two conductive plates separated by an insulating material, known as a dielectric. With transmission lines at overcapacity and permitting delays slowing the development of new grid infrastructure, battery energy storage systems (BESS) have surged as a profitable alternative for Chilean power producers. BESS can store surplus energy produced by renewable sources during periods of high generation and release it at peak demand, during low production, or whenever there is available grid capacity. Thus, BESS ensures reliable power supply and eases the integration of renewable generation facilities. .
